Historically, a star city came from 28 stars in the sky. Zhang Qian, a native of the Tang Dynasty, said in the Monument to Changsha, "Astronomical Changsha is one star, on the side of four stars. The upper is Chen Xiang and the lower is the county. "

Chenxiang refers to Changsha Star and County, and refers to Changsha County.

This tomb was mistakenly called "Mawangdui" because it was mistaken for the tomb of Ma Yin, the king of Chu during the Five Dynasties and Ten Kingdoms period. Although it was later discovered that the owner of the tomb was Li Cang and his wife Xin Zhui who followed Liu Bang in the Western Han Dynasty, they made a mistake and still shouted their old names.

As an alluvial island, Juzizhou was formed in the Western Jin Dynasty. However, when it became famous, it still originated from Mao Zedong's Qinyuanchun Changsha.
